Jim & Pete's
8.3
A long-running Italian dining room where pizza is part of a bigger family-style night—apps, salads, and classic mains alongside multiple crust formats. Best for groups who want a comfortable sit-down pace with enough menu range to keep kids and adults happy at the same table.
Must-Try Dishes:
Stuffed pizza (with sausage), Thin-crust pizza (with pepperoni), Pan pizza (with mushrooms)
What Makes it Special: Multiple pizza styles in a full Italian menu built for sit-down family dinners.

#8
Union Tap
7.9
A neighborhood bar built for wings and hanging out—sports-on, drinks flowing, and wings that are meant to be split and sauced to taste. Go with a two-sauce order to cover both heat and savory, and treat it as the main event rather than a side for a burger.
Must-Try Dishes:
Wings (Buffalo), Wings (Garlic Parmesan), Wings (Pineapple Teriyaki)
What Makes it Special: Sauce-forward wings designed for split orders and bar pacing.

#11
Old World Pizza
7.6
Vibes:
Comfort Food Classics
Group Dining Gatherings
Quick Bites Champions
Family Friendly Favorites
A traditional neighborhood pizza shop built around pan, deep dish, and stuffed options with plenty of sides and add-ons for larger orders. It’s a dependable “feed the group” stop when you want a heavier pie and classic pizzeria extras.
Must-Try Dishes:
Old World stuffed cheese pizza, Deep dish pan cheese pizza, Double Deck Pie
What Makes it Special: A classic Elmwood Park pizzeria focused on stuffed and deep-dish comfort.
